
Bobby can’t seem to escape the ghosts of his past. He’s tried to pick up the pieces and move on after the horrific events of the last year, if for no other reason than to allow Nate to get back on his case. Unfortunately, Bobby’s broken heart and unyielding stubbornness hold him back. Whatever progress on healing he thought he was making comes crashing down when he runs into his ex and decides to console himself at the bottom of a bottle. While the rest of the night is a blur, the morning comes with a harsh awakening. He’s in a hospital, hooked to machines, with no recollection of what happened. Scarlett his nurse wants to love and care for him, but Bobby considers himself too broken to save. Can Bobby piece together what happened and allow himself a chance at happiness with Scarlett? Or will his self-destructive spiral destroy what’s left of his life?
